The cost of radiofrequency ablation of the liver in Ukraine typically ranges from $4,500 to $6,500. Prices can vary depending on the hospital, the surgeon’s experience, the complexity of the liver tumor, and whether the procedure is done percutaneously or laparoscopically. In the United States, the average cost is $22,500 (according to SIR). This means liver RFA in Ukraine is about 76% less than in the U.S.
Ukrainian hospitals usually include pre-op tests, anesthesia, the ablation procedure itself, hospital stay (1–2 days), and follow-up imaging. In the U.S., the listed price often covers only the procedure, with separate bills for anesthesia, imaging, and hospital fees. Always confirm exactly what’s included with each clinic before booking.

Radiofrequency ablation of the liver is a minimally invasive procedure that uses heat generated by radio waves to destroy cancer cells in the liver.
